Transaction e5bb26606c172eedce562f2b5a7362b1181f4b51b9943385a129473ff84e65d1
1 Input
1 Output
-
e5bb26606c172eedce562f2b5a7362b1181f4b51b9943385a129473ff84e65d1:0
- value
- 2653972
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 5c30ca361f5d933bffc859690d07181d7f2d9b07 OP_EQUALVERIFY OP_CHECKSIG
- address
- 19QTcdVsM3jTWuimL5fL8QCQm9Zd1s4ByZ